Madison Saracen

Stomping Grounds: United Kingdom
Downhill

Launched in February 2011, the Madison Saracen downhill team is a race team that is focused on nurturing young UK talent into the World Cup stars of tomorrow. With a group of 6 riders spanning Youth, Junior, Senior and Elite categories, the team has had an astounding two years on the race circuit and has quickly established itself as one of the top teams on the national and international race circuits. Since its inception the team has notched up some impressive accolades, including a Junior World Cup and World Championship title, a Bronze Elite World Championships Medal, two British Downhill Series winners, an English National Champion as well as multiple Elite World Cup podiums.

The 2012 season saw a new addition to the team, with  ex-World Cup racer and British Cycling Gravity coach Will Longden managing the squad and providing the team with dedicated training regimes, nutritional arrangements and sports psychology. 2013 will see the Madison Saracen team with an even greater presence at World Cup races, with the dedicated team infrastructure established in 2012 continuing in order to get the most out of this talented group for young riders.
